Heat sink and battery thermal management method
By designing a reverse-flow heat sink, the problem of uneven battery heat dissipation or heating was solved, achieving a uniform temperature distribution in the battery, avoiding abnormal situations, and improving battery safety and performance.

[0047] For new energy vehicles, the battery is an important power source, and the performance of such vehicles depends largely on the performance of the battery configured, and the temperature of the battery is a crucial factor affecting the performance of the power battery. New energy vehicles are generally divided into pure electric vehicles and hybrid electric vehicles, both of which need to use batteries as power sources, can achieve zero pollution in use, and can use coal, water power and other non-petroleum resources, effectively solving the problem of automobile pollution and energy, and thus have been widely valued in the world.
[0048] In the prior art, when the vehicle is running under different driving conditions, the battery will be discharged at different rates, and a large amount of heat will be generated at different heat generation rates, and the time accumulation and space influence will cause uneven heat accumulation, resulting in complex and variable battery pack operating temperature.
[0049] Then due to uneven heat dissipation of the battery, the battery is prone to dangerous situations, for example, excessive temperature can cause reduction of capacity, life and energy efficiency of the battery, if the heat accumulated in the battery cannot be dissipated in time, it will cause thermal runaway, and in severe cases, the battery can have a risk of severe expansion and explosion, at this time, the power lithium battery must be cooled. At low temperatures, the activity of lithium ions in lithium batteries is reduced, and lithium precipitation can easily pierce the diaphragm, causing battery short circuit and triggering thermal runaway phenomenon, so the battery needs to be heated. Therefore, the battery needs to be heat managed to keep its working temperature in an optimal range.

[0052] Please refer to Figure 1 and Figure 2The embodiment of the present application provides a radiator 1000 which can uniformly radiate or heat the battery, and the radiator 1000 comprises a first plate body 100 and a second plate body 200, first liquid inlet 110 and first liquid outlet 120 are arranged at two ends of the first plate body 100 respectively, the first plate body 100 has a first plate cavity 130, the first liquid inlet 110, the first plate cavity 130 and the first liquid outlet 120 are sequentially communicated along a first preset direction, the second plate body 200 has a second liquid inlet 210 and a second liquid outlet 220 arranged at two ends thereof respectively, and the second plate body 200 has a second plate cavity 230, the second liquid inlet 210, the second plate cavity 230 and the second liquid outlet 220 are sequentially communicated along a second preset direction, wherein the first liquid outlet 120 and the second liquid inlet 210 are communicated, the first preset direction and the second preset direction are opposite, and the flowing medium in the first plate cavity 130 along the first preset direction and the flowing medium in the second plate cavity 230 along the second preset direction are reversely and gradually exchanged.
[0053] It should be noted that the first plate body 100 and the second plate body 200 can be rectangular plate body structures, and the two ends refer to the opposite two ends along the length direction or the width direction, in other embodiments, the first plate body 100 and the second plate body 200 can also be circular plate body structures, and the two ends can refer to the opposite two ends along the center line of the circular surface.
[0054] Wherein, the relative position relationship in Figure 2 is explained, in the embodiment, the first preset direction is from left to right, and the second preset direction is from right to left, when the battery needs to be radiated, the flowing medium is a refrigerant medium, for example, a coolant, when the battery needs to be heated, the flowing medium is a heating medium, in addition, the number of the first plate body 100 and the second plate body 200 is multiple, specifically, the number of the first plate body 100 and the second plate body 200 is two, so as to expand the radiating or heating range.
[0055] Specifically, when the radiator 1000 radiates or heats the battery, the battery is arranged at a position close to the outer wall of the first plate body 100 or directly contacts the outer wall of the first plate body 100, and the flowing medium in the second plate cavity 230 is reversely flowed to exchange heat with the flowing medium in the first plate cavity 130 again, so that the temperature distribution of the flowing medium in the first plate cavity 130 is more uniform, and the radiator 1000 can more uniformly radiate or heat the battery, so that the radiator 1000 can more uniformly radiate or heat the battery, and abnormal conditions of the battery can be avoided, and it is easy to understand that the reverse and gradual heat exchange of the flowing medium can be understood as that the flowing medium in the second plate cavity 230 can cool or heat the flowing medium in the first plate cavity 130, so that the temperature difference between the two ends of the first plate cavity 130 can be reduced, the uniformity of the temperature in the first plate cavity 130 is improved, and the temperature of the battery is prevented from being too low or too high.
[0056] For example, when the first plate cavity 130 is filled with refrigerant medium, the battery is cooled, the temperature of the refrigerant medium flowing through the first plate cavity 130 rises, and then enters the second plate cavity 230, and then the refrigerant medium in the first plate cavity 130 is heated. The heating effect of the refrigerant medium closer to the first inlet 110 is more obvious, thereby reducing the temperature difference between the two ends of the first plate cavity 130 and improving the uniformity of the temperature. The first plate cavity 130 is filled with hot working medium, and the battery is heated. The principle is basically the same as filling the refrigerant medium, which will not be described here.
[0057] In this embodiment, in order to facilitate assembly and reduce cost, the second plate body 200 is at least partially arranged in the first plate body 100. The inner and outer walls of the part of the second plate body 200 located in the first plate body 100 are spaced from the inner wall of the first plate body 100. Of course, the second plate body 200 can also be completely arranged in the first plate body 100.
[0058] Specifically, the second plate body 200 includes a liquid inlet portion 201, a heat exchange portion 202, and a liquid outlet portion 203 connected in sequence in a second predetermined direction. The heat exchange portion 202 is spaced from the inner wall of the first plate body 100. The second inlet 210 is distributed in the liquid inlet portion 201, and the second outlet 220 is distributed in the liquid outlet portion 203. In this way, the outer wall of the entire heat exchange portion 202 can contact the flowing medium for heat exchange, thereby improving the heat exchange efficiency.
